package parser
import (
"bytes"
"encoding/binary"
"testing"
)
func TestLineBasedChunking(t *testing.T) {
tests := []struct {
name string
input string
maxChunkSize int
expected []string
expectError bool
}{
{
name: "simple lines",
input: "line1\nline2\nline3",
maxChunkSize: 100,
expected: []string{"line1", "line2", "line3"},
expectError: false,
},
{
name: "empty lines",
input: "line1\n\nline3",
maxChunkSize: 100,
expected: []string{"line1", "", "line3"},
expectError: false,
},
{
name: "single line",
input: "single line",
maxChunkSize: 100,
expected: []string{"single line"},
expectError: false,
},
{
name: "line too long",
input: "this is a very long line that exceeds the maximum chunk size",
maxChunkSize: 10,
expected: nil,
expectError: true,
},
{
name: "empty input",
input: "",
maxChunkSize: 100,
expected: []string{},
expectError: false,
},
}
for _, tt := range tests {
t.Run(tt.name, func(t *testing.T) {
reader := bytes.NewReader([]byte(tt.input))
var result []string
err := LineBasedChunking(reader, tt.maxChunkSize, func(data []byte) error {
result = append(result, string(data))
return nil
})
if tt.expectError {
if err == nil {
t.Errorf("expected error but got none")
}
return
}
if err != nil {
t.Errorf("unexpected error: %v", err)
return
}
if len(result) != len(tt.expected) {
t.Errorf("expected %d lines, got %d", len(tt.expected), len(result))
return
}
for i, expected := range tt.expected {
if result[i] != expected {
t.Errorf("line %d: expected %q, got %q", i, expected, result[i])
}
}
})
}
}
func TestLengthPrefixedChunking(t *testing.T) {
tests := []struct {
name string
data [][]byte
magicNumber byte
expectError bool
}{
{
name: "valid single chunk",
data: [][]byte{[]byte("hello world")},
magicNumber: 0x0f,
expectError: false,
},
{
name: "valid multiple chunks",
data: [][]byte{[]byte("chunk1"), []byte("chunk2"), []byte("chunk3")},
magicNumber: 0x0f,
expectError: false,
},
{
name: "empty chunk",
data: [][]byte{[]byte("")},
magicNumber: 0x0f,
expectError: false,
},
{
name: "large chunk",
data: [][]byte{bytes.Repeat([]byte("a"), 1000)},
magicNumber: 0x0f,
expectError: false,
},
}
for _, tt := range tests {
t.Run(tt.name, func(t *testing.T) {
// Create test data with proper format
var buf bytes.Buffer
for _, chunk := range tt.data {
// Write magic number
buf.WriteByte(tt.magicNumber)
// Write reserved byte
buf.WriteByte(0x00)
// Write header length (0x000a in little endian)
buf.Write([]byte{0x0a, 0x00})
// Create header (10 bytes total)
header := make([]byte, 10)
// First 4 bytes are already used for data length placeholder
// Write data length in bytes 4-7 (little endian)
dataLen := uint32(len(chunk))
binary.LittleEndian.PutUint32(header[:4], dataLen)
// Remaining 6 bytes are reserved (already zero)
buf.Write(header)
buf.Write(chunk)
}
reader := bytes.NewReader(buf.Bytes())
var result [][]byte
err := LengthPrefixedChunking(reader, tt.magicNumber, 1024*1024, func(data []byte) error {
// Make a copy of the data since it might be reused
chunk := make([]byte, len(data))
copy(chunk, data)
result = append(result, chunk)
return nil
})
if tt.expectError {
if err == nil {
t.Errorf("expected error but got none")
}
return
}
if err != nil {
t.Errorf("unexpected error: %v", err)
return
}
if len(result) != len(tt.data) {
t.Errorf("expected %d chunks, got %d", len(tt.data), len(result))
return
}
for i, expected := range tt.data {
if !bytes.Equal(result[i], expected) {
t.Errorf("chunk %d: expected %q, got %q", i, expected, result[i])
}
}
})
}
}
func TestLengthPrefixedChunking_ErrorCases(t *testing.T) {
tests := []struct {
name string
data []byte
magicNumber byte
maxSize uint32
expectError string
}{
{
name: "wrong magic number",
data: []byte{0x10, 0x00, 0x0a, 0x00}, // wrong magic number
magicNumber: 0x0f,
maxSize: 1024,
expectError: "magic number mismatch",
},
{
name: "wrong header length",
data: []byte{0x0f, 0x00, 0x0b, 0x00}, // wrong header length
magicNumber: 0x0f,
maxSize: 1024,
expectError: "header length mismatch",
},
{
name: "incomplete header",
data: []byte{0x0f, 0x00, 0x0a, 0x00, 0x01, 0x00}, // incomplete header
magicNumber: 0x0f,
maxSize: 1024,
expectError: "failed to read header",
},
}
for _, tt := range tests {
t.Run(tt.name, func(t *testing.T) {
reader := bytes.NewReader(tt.data)
err := LengthPrefixedChunking(reader, tt.magicNumber, tt.maxSize, func(data []byte) error {
return nil
})
if err == nil {
t.Errorf("expected error containing %q but got none", tt.expectError)
return
}
if err.Error() == "" {
t.Errorf("expected error containing %q but got empty error", tt.expectError)
}
})
}
}
func TestLengthPrefixedChunking_DataTooLarge(t *testing.T) {
var buf bytes.Buffer
// Create a chunk that exceeds maxChunkSize
largeDataSize := uint32(100)
maxChunkSize := uint32(50)
// Write magic number and reserved
buf.WriteByte(0x0f)
buf.WriteByte(0x00)
// Write header length
buf.Write([]byte{0x0a, 0x00})
// Create header with large data size
header := make([]byte, 10)
binary.LittleEndian.PutUint32(header[:4], largeDataSize)
buf.Write(header)
reader := bytes.NewReader(buf.Bytes())
err := LengthPrefixedChunking(reader, 0x0f, maxChunkSize, func(data []byte) error {
return nil
})
if err == nil {
t.Error("expected error for data too large but got none")
return
}
if err.Error() == "" {
t.Error("expected error message but got empty")
}
}
